Her clever rhymes and funny illustrations mean that she is a very popular choice with children and adults alike. ***The Story*** The story starts with a picture of a town hall where a cat show is taking place. "In Riverside Hall on Cabbage Tree Row, the Cat Club were having their Annual Show. There were fat cats and thin cats, tabbies and greys, kick-up-a-din cats with boisterous ways." Outside Hairy ...
...prize for the SCRUFFIEST CAT? Hairy Maclary From Donaldson's Dairy." ***The Illustrations*** As with all the books in the series, the format is kept simple with a picture on one half of the double pages and the story written on the other. The illustrations are very detailed as well as being bright and colourful, with lots going on in the backgrounds. This is great for keeping children occupied as you read the story. Visually this is a stunning book, although I think it has to be said that many of the illustrations will be better appreciated by adults than by children. Well, why not, if it is adults who are reading the book? There are some double-page spreads with little or no text at all, where ...
...is that the people of Cloudland occasionally utter magic words such as 'Hee ho goggle gralley fumble', or 'Teetum waggle bari se nee.' These are wonderful-sounding phrases that usual result in fits of giggles when reading the story aloud, but they might not be so easy for a young child to try to read on their own.
